The mission of the BTP is to: “develop technologies, techniques, and tools for making buildings more energy efficient, productive, and affordable. BTP focuses on improving commercial and residential building components, energy modeling tools, building energy codes, and appliance standards.” Within the BTP there are a number of research and development projects through partnerships with the private sector, state and local governments, national laboratories, and universities. The five-year plan, spanning 2008-2012, for the BTP includes the following goals (U.S. DOE/EERE 2010). Research and Development: Develop low-cost (target $20/ft2 in 2010), durable (measured by number of cycles to failure, per ASTM International standard) prototype dynamic window. By 2010, develop solid state lighting with efficacy of 160 lumens per watt (lm/W) in a laboratory device. By 2010, develop technologies and design strategies that can achieve an average of 40 % reduction in whole house energy use for new residential buildings.
